Can't view frontview home page of netgear NAS, "The URL is not valid and cannot be loaded"

Did a clean install of win XP x64 after a registry problem gone bad. At the same time updated from ff 8.x to the newest 9.0.1 and can at the present not log on to the readynasNV+ from netgear using it's web interface. Also can't view the bitorent page of same machine. On the previous version I got a security pop-up with this but after puting that aside as an exception no further problems with it. I can acces it in IE 6.0 no problem except for similar security pop-ups.

Right, had a look at what options I had. I had an FF 6.0 install package so removed 9.0.1, installed 6, added the exception for the nas page, updated it to 9.0.1 and working fine. However, I've got two of these, the other one at https://10.0.0.136/admin that still gives me the same problem. Would be good if someone more knowledgeable than me could point me to the root of the problem.

Right, went looking for anything related to 10.0.0135 witch was the adress the working one was on and found that there was an exception in tools, advanced, encryption, certificates, servers tab. Then added an exception for 10.0.0.136 witch resulted in the add exception popup I had in previous versions, one click and it's now working !. Hope this helps anyone experiencing similar trouble for similar equipment.
